Attractions and Places To See around Lancy - Top 20

Best attractions and places to see around Lancy, a municipality within the Canton of Geneva, Switzerland, offers a blend of urban areas, green spaces, and cultural sites. Situated on the left bank of the Rhône river, Lancy includes the villages of Petit-Lancy and Grand-Lancy, separated by the Aire valley. The municipality dedicates 6.3% of its land to parks, green belts, and sports fields, providing accessible natural spaces. Lancy's distinct cultural venues and green spaces offer a community-focused experience.

The secrets of ancient Geneva, Cathédrale Saint-Pierre de Genève A gripping testimony to the early Christian era, an important period in the development of Christianity. Beneath St. Peter's Cathedral lie the remains of the churches that preceded it, the oldest of which dates from the late 4th century: but there are also pre-Christian traces of the settlement on this hill: wells, wheat processing area, a building probably used for cult purposes, Allobroges' tomb. Several rooms have been specially set up and present one of the most important archaeological sites north of the Alps using modern museographic techniques. Free audio guide available in French, German, English, Italian, Spanish and Japanese. Cathédrale Saint-Pierre de Genève The architecture of the Saint Pierre Cathedral has undergone numerous changes over the course of history. The first construction phase dates back to 1160 and lasted almost a century. During the Reformation period, it served as a Protestant church from 1535. The strenuous climb up the 157 steps to the top of the tower is rewarded with a breathtaking 360° panoramic view of the city and the lake. The church also has the highest number of Romanesque and Gothic capitals in Switzerland. Beneath the cathedral is the archaeological excavation site, where remains from antiquity can be seen. Frequently Asked Questions

What natural features and green spaces can I explore in Lancy?

Lancy offers several pleasant green spaces. You can visit Parc Cérésole and Parc Louis-Bertrand in Petit-Lancy, both featuring trees, playgrounds, and amenities for walks and family activities. The municipality is also situated on the left bank of the Rhône river, and the villages of Grand-Lancy and Petit-Lancy are separated by the Aire valley, providing natural landscapes to discover.

Are there cultural sites or art centers in Lancy?

Yes, Lancy has a vibrant cultural scene. Key venues include Villa Bernasconi and La Ferme de la Chapelle, which host various exhibitions, artistic workshops, and performances. The Municipal Library in Petit-Lancy also serves as a cultural hub, offering literary events.

What family-friendly activities are available around Lancy?

For families, Lancy's parks like Parc Cérésole and Parc Louis-Bertrand offer playgrounds and open spaces. Nearby, the iconic Jet d'Eau Fountain in Geneva is a spectacular sight for all ages. The city of Geneva itself is considered family-friendly with many attractions.

What outdoor activities and routes can I find near Lancy?

Lancy is a great starting point for outdoor adventures. You can find various routes for hiking, cycling, and running. For hiking, explore options like the 'Aire River Path' or 'The countryside and the streets of Lancy-Pont-Rouge' which are easy to moderate. Cyclists can tackle challenging routes like 'Croisette Pass – Distant View of the Alps loop'. Runners have choices like the 'Arve River – Vessy Dam loop'. You can find more details on these activities in the hiking, cycling, and running guides around Lancy.

Are there any notable viewpoints or landmarks around Lancy?

While Lancy itself offers charming streets and green spaces, some significant viewpoints and landmarks are nearby. The Jet d'Eau Fountain in Geneva is a prominent landmark. For panoramic views, consider the Croisette Pass, perched at 1,175 meters, which offers stunning vistas and is a crossing point for climbs of Mont Salève. Climbing the tower of St. Pierre Cathedral Geneva also provides a breathtaking 360° panoramic view of the city and lake.

What historical sites can I visit near Lancy?

The nearby St. Pierre Cathedral Geneva is a significant historical site. Its architecture spans Romanesque and Gothic styles, with construction dating back to 1160. Beneath the cathedral, an archaeological excavation site reveals remains from antiquity, offering a gripping testimony to the early Christian era.

Are there any unique natural formations or caves to explore?

Yes, the Orjobet Cave is a unique natural formation near Lancy. This grotto was named after a local farmer in the late 17th century and offers an interesting experience for hikers, with a path equipped for exploration.

What is the best time to visit Lancy for outdoor activities?

The best time to visit Lancy for outdoor activities generally aligns with the warmer months, from spring to early autumn (April to October), when the weather is most favorable for hiking, cycling, and enjoying the parks. However, the region's cultural sites and urban attractions are accessible year-round.

Are there any less crowded attractions or hidden gems in Lancy?

While Lancy is close to bustling Geneva, its own distinct cultural venues and green spaces provide a quieter, community-focused experience. Exploring the picturesque streets of Petit-Lancy, visiting local art centers like Villa Bernasconi, or enjoying the tranquility of Parc Cérésole can offer a more relaxed experience away from the main tourist crowds.

What do visitors enjoy most about the attractions around Lancy?

Visitors particularly appreciate the diverse offerings, from the spectacular Jet d'Eau Fountain, which is a true symbol of Geneva, to the challenging and rewarding climbs around Croisette Pass. The historical depth of St. Pierre Cathedral and the unique natural experience of Orjobet Cave are also highly valued. The blend of urban charm, green spaces, and cultural sites within Lancy itself provides a well-rounded experience.

Is public transport available to reach attractions in and around Lancy?

Yes, Lancy is well-served by public transport. The municipality has two railway stations, Lancy-Pont-Rouge and Lancy-Bachet, providing convenient transport links. This makes it easy to access local attractions within Lancy and connect to wider Geneva attractions.
